I want to develop a first plug-in for PyCharm but have a problem
Good day, guys!
I downloaded a free Idea Community 10.5.1 for development. Started a new empty project. JDK and the Idea JDK (folder "Program Files\JetBrains\PyCharm 1.5.2\" was selected) have been set. I saw the error in the console after launch:
"I:\Program Files\Java\jdk1.6.0_24\bin\java" -Xms128m -Xmx512m -XX:MaxPermSize=250m -XX:ReservedCodeCacheSize=64m -ea "-Xbootclasspath/a:I:/Program Files/JetBrains/PyCharm 1.5.2\lib\boot.jar" -Didea.config.path=I:\Users\Вадим\.IntelliJIdea10\system\plugins-sandbox\config -Didea.system.path=I:\Users\Вадим\.IntelliJIdea10\system\plugins-sandbox\system -Didea.plugins.path=I:\Users\Вадим\.IntelliJIdea10\system\plugins-sandbox\plugins -Didea.launcher.port=7532 "-Didea.launcher.bin.path=I:\Program Files\JetBrains\IntelliJ IDEA 10.5.1\bin" -Dfile.encoding=windows-1251 -classpath "I:\Program Files\Java\jdk1.6.0_24\lib\tools.jar;I:/Program Files/JetBrains/PyCharm 1.5.2\lib\idea_rt.jar;I:/Program Files/JetBrains/PyCharm 1.5.2\lib\idea.jar;I:/Program Files/JetBrains/PyCharm 1.5.2\lib\bootstrap.jar;I:/Program Files/JetBrains/PyCharm 1.5.2\lib\extensions.jar;I:/Program Files/JetBrains/PyCharm 1.5.2\lib\util.jar;I:/Program Files/JetBrains/PyCharm 1.5.2\lib\openapi.jar;I:/Program Files/JetBrains/PyCharm 1.5.2\lib\trove4j.jar;I:/Program Files/JetBrains/PyCharm 1.5.2\lib\jdom.jar;I:/Program Files/JetBrains/PyCharm 1.5.2\lib\log4j.jar;I:\Program Files\JetBrains\IntelliJ IDEA 10.5.1\lib\idea_rt.jar" com.intellij.rt.execution.application.AppMain com.intellij.idea.Main
[ 344] ERROR - ation.impl.ApplicationInfoImpl - /idea/ApplicationInfo.xml
java.io.FileNotFoundException: /idea/ApplicationInfo.xml
at com.intellij.openapi.util.JDOMUtil.loadDocument(JDOMUtil.java:353)
at com.intellij.openapi.application.impl.ApplicationInfoImpl.getShadowInstance(ApplicationInfoImpl.java:293)
at com.intellij.ui.AppUIUtil.getAppIconImages(AppUIUtil.java:45)
at com.intellij.ui.AppUIUtil.updateFrameIcon(AppUIUtil.java:40)
at com.intellij.idea.MainImpl._main(MainImpl.java:78)
at com.intellij.idea.MainImpl.start(MainImpl.java:70)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at com.intellij.ide.plugins.PluginManager$2.run(PluginManager.java:169)
at java.lang.Thread.run(Thread.java:662)
[ 347] ERROR - ation.impl.ApplicationInfoImpl - JDK: 1.6.0_24
[ 347] ERROR - ation.impl.ApplicationInfoImpl - VM: Java HotSpot(TM) Client VM
[ 348] ERROR - ation.impl.ApplicationInfoImpl - Vendor: Sun Microsystems Inc.
[ 348] ERROR - ation.impl.ApplicationInfoImpl - OS: Windows 7
File ApplicationInfo.xml was not found. I try to google but no useful results were obtained. I downloaded the source code and searching for the file name inside but it's in vain.
Please sign in to leave a comment.
Hello Vadim,
Add -Didea.platform.prefix=Python to the VM options in the run configuration.
--
Dmitry Jemerov
Development Lead
JetBrains, Inc.
http://www.jetbrains.com/
"Develop with Pleasure!"
Great! It works. Thanks. B-)